You can pre-order a Nexus 6 on AT&T tomorrow, Sprint selling in-store on Friday


You can pre-order a Nexus 6 on AT&T tomorrow, Sprint selling in-store on Friday

If you’re an AT&T or Sprint customer and have been wanting to get your hands on the Nexus 6 without paying the full $649+ retail price, you’re in luck.

AT&T announced it would begin accepting pre-orders for the Nexus 6 in Midnight Blue tomorrow.You have a few options to pay for the device. First off, there’s the standard two-year contract price of $249. Alternatively, you could pay $0 to start if you split your payments into $22.77 per month over 24 months, $28.46 over 18 months or $34.15 over 12 months.

Of course, you could also get it with no commitment at a full $682.99.

One more tidbit if you’re in the marker for some more Motorola gear: customers who buy a Nexus 6 are also being offered $50 off on the Moto 360, Moto Hint, or Moto Silver II.

Sprint, on the other hand, will begin actually selling the Nexus 6 in stores and online on Friday the 14th (not just a pre-order). Qualified buyers can get the phone for $0 upftont by paying $29 over 24 months.
